What is Bill Gates Scholarship?
The Gates Prize (TGS) is a highly selective, last-dollar scholarship for excellent, minority, high school seniors from low-income homes.
Each year, the scholarship is awarded to excellent student leaders, with the purpose of helping them fulfil their maximum potential.
Beginning in 2018, the Gates Scholarship will support 300 students annually, funding 3,000 students in total over the course of the program.
The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ation is continuing its long-standing commitment to assisting exceptional minority students from low-income homes to reach their full potential with the introduction of this program in 2017.
Eligibility Requirements
If you want to enroll for the Bill Gates scholarship you are required of the following:
1. A high school senior from at least one of the following ethnicities: African-American, American Indian/Alaska Native, Asian & Pacific Islander American, and/or Hispanic American.
2. Pell-eligible.
3. A US citizen, national, or permanent resident.
4. In good academic standing with a minimum cumulative weighted GPA of 3.3 on a 4.0 scale or equivalent.
Also, a student must plan to enroll full-time, in a four-year degree program, at a US-approved, not-for-profit, private or public college or university.
You need tribe enrollment if you’re American Indian/Alaska Native.
How Difficult is it to Obtain the Gates Scholarship?
The path to becoming one of just 300 yearly Gates Scholarship winners is not an easy one.
Gates Scholarship awardees all face the Gates Scholarship acceptance rate.
In fact, over 34,000 Gates Scholarship applicants apply each year. This makes the Gates Scholarship acceptance rate less than 1%.
